Solar Gold
-- dark glasses that immediately darken and lighten depending on the light level directly in front of the wearer. The
lens automatically returns to clear as needed. For example, if you look up at the sky the glasses will darken.
If you look for something in the shade under a tree the glasses will lighten up. The wearer does not have to walk into
the shade or out into the sun to make the lenses change, but simply look all around! Similar to the way a camera meter
operates, a sensor picks up the light intensity at a spot just where you are looking. This effect will work even thru
glass and with headlights.
Eclipse
-– eyewear equipped with sensor technology that effectively forms a “black spot” or eclipse that blocks
out the bright light. This sharpens clarity by “smoothing or evening out” the extreme high-contrast situations
that occur both outdoors [e.g., recreational or work related sites such as stadiums, beaches, yard & gardens,
utility or construction sites] and indoors [e.g., studios, passengers riding in a car, ship or plane].
SunSpot –- automated, self-contained eyewear
with sharper resolution versus Eclipse because of additional capability via an eye camera that tracks eye movement to prevent
flashes of light from getting past the “spot” formed by the Eclipse technology, thus allowing greater mobility
and freedom of movement by the wearer. This is especially helpful for professional athletes, drivers and pilots where
faster reaction time and abrupt movement occurs more frequently.
